概括
直觉模糊超软集 (IFHSSs) 为参数近似提供了一个灵活的模型. 对IFHSS的新三角形相似度措施有效地帮助选择可再生能源.
科学领域:
- 信息科学 信息科学
- 决策科学科学 决策科学
- 应用数学 应用数学 应用数学
背景情况:
- 直觉模糊软集 (IFSS) 在多参数域的参数近似方面存在局限性.
- 直觉模糊超软集 (IFHSSs) 通过将参数分类为有价值集来提高灵活性和可靠性.
研究的目的:
- 为IFHSSs引入新的三角形 (共因,共) 相似度和加权相似度.
- 证明这些措施在实际决策问题中的应用,特别是可再生能源的选择.
主要方法:
- 为IFHSSs开发共弦和对角三角形相似度的发展.
- 制定这些相似度的加权版本.
- 拟议措施应用于关于选择可再生能源的案例研究.
主要成果:
- 拟议的三角形相似度有效量化IFHSS元素之间的相似性.
- 权衡措施为决策提供了更细致的分析.
- 该研究成功地根据技术因素确定了可再生能源生产单位的最佳位置.
结论:
- IFHSS为复杂的决策问题提供了一个强大的框架.
- 三角形相似度测量为在模糊环境中评估和比较替代品提供了有价值的工具.
- 拟议的方法可适应未来的扩展,涉及多个决策者和额外的功能.

Convolution Properties II
197
The important convolution properties include width, area, differentiation, and integration properties.
The width property indicates that if the durations of input signals are T1 and T2, then the width of the output response equals the sum of both durations, irrespective of the shapes of the two functions. For instance, convolving two rectangular pulses with durations of 2 seconds and 1 second results in a function with a width of 3 seconds.
